Instructions

  1. 1

    Lightly grease a 20 x 10 cm loaf tin with vegetable oil.

  2. 2

    Whisk the bread flour, yeast, caster sugar, and fine salt together in a large mixing bowl.

  3. 3

    Pour in the warm milk, warm water, and softened butter.

  4. 4

    Mix with a wooden spoon until a rough, shaggy dough forms and leaves the bowl sides.

  5. 5

    Tip the dough onto a lightly floured bench and knead for 10 minutes until smooth and elastic.

  6. 6

    Shape into a ball, place into an oiled bowl, and cover with a clean tea towel.

  7. 7

    Leave in a warm draught-free spot for 1 hour, or until doubled in size.

  8. 8

    Gently press out the air, roll the dough tightly into an even log, and place seam-side down into the tin.

  9. 9

    Cover loosely and let rise for 45 minutes until the dough crowns 2 cm above the tin rim.

  10. 10

    Preheat your oven to 200 degrees C (180 degrees C fan-forced).

  11. 11

    Bake on the centre rack for 30 to 35 minutes until deep golden and hollow-sounding when tapped underneath.

  12. 12

    Turn onto a wire rack, brush the warm top with melted butter, and cool completely before slicing.

Chef's tips

For the softest crust, keep a clean tea towel draped over the loaf while it cools on the wire rack. Ensure liquids are comfortably lukewarm to the touch so you do not kill the yeast. Slicing too early will crush the soft crumb.

Ingredient substitutions

  • full-cream milk โ†’ soy milk or extra warm water for a dairy-free crumb
  • unsalted butter โ†’ mild olive oil or plant-based butter

Storage

Store the cooled loaf in a paper bag or bread box at room temperature for up to four days.

Reheating

Toast thick slices in a toaster or warm the whole loaf in a 160 degrees C oven for 8 minutes.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• โ€ขUsing scalding hot water or milk, which kills the yeast and stops rising
  • โ€ขCutting into the bread while still hot, causing the crumb to turn gummy
  • โ€ขUnder-kneading, which leads to a dense, crumbly loaf instead of a light texture
